RedWings.Com’s Bill Roose released the official game notes for Tonight’s matchup between the Detroit Red Wings and St. Louis Blues. In those notes (among pages and pages of excellent information) is notification that the referees for this game will be Mike Leggo and Dean morton.
Let’s look at how each ref has done calling both teams, based on last season’s numbers:
Mike Leggo – #3: Born 10/07/1964 (North Bay, Ontario)
Notable Highlight:
2010-11 games reffed:
Detroit (3) – St. Louis (6) – Overlap (0)
| Team | Detroit | St. Louis |
| Record | 3-0 | 3-3 |
| Penalties on Team | 7 | 25 |
| Penalties on Opponents | 8 | 25 |
Dean Morton – #36: Born 02/27/1968 (Peterborough, Ontario)
Notable Highlight:
2010-11 games reffed:
Detroit (5) – St. Louis (5) – Overlap (0)
| Team | Detroit | St. Louis |
| Record | 0-5 | 3-2 |
| Penalties on Team | 15 | 28 |
| Penalties on Opponents | 16 | 28 |
Leggo and Morton called about 5 penalties per game on the Wings and their opponents compared to the 8-per-game season average. Leggo called 8.3 penalties per St. Louis Game while Morton called 11. St. Loui’s average penalty calls per game was about 10.3.
